All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Table salt True morels Opinion
Net carbs 0g 2.3g True morels
Protein 0g 3.12g True morels
Fats 0g 0.57g True morels
Carbs 0g 5.1g True morels
Calories 0kcal 31kcal True morels
Sugar 0g 0.6g Table salt
Fiber 0g 2.8g True morels
Calcium 24mg 43mg True morels
Iron 0.33mg 12.18mg True morels
Magnesium 1mg 19mg True morels
Phosphorus 0mg 194mg True morels
Potassium 8mg 411mg True morels
Sodium 38758mg 21mg True morels
Zinc 0.1mg 2.03mg True morels
Copper 0.03mg 0.625mg True morels
Manganese 0.1mg 0.587mg True morels
Selenium 0.1µg 2.2µg True morels
Vitamin D 0IU 206IU True morels
Vitamin D 0µg 5.1µg True morels
Vitamin B1 0mg 0.069mg True morels
Vitamin B2 0mg 0.205mg True morels
Vitamin B3 0mg 2.252mg True morels
Vitamin B5 0mg 0.44mg True morels
Vitamin B6 0mg 0.136mg True morels
Folate 0µg 9µg True morels
Saturated Fat 0g 0.065g Table salt
Monounsaturated Fat 0g 0.052g True morels
Polyunsaturated fat 0g 0.433g True morels
Omega-6 - Eicosadienoic acid 0.001g True morels
Omega-6 - Linoleic acid 0.215g True morels
